The Sea

The Sea
Corinne Bailey Rae's new album, The Sea was co-produced by Bailey Rae with Steve Brown, and Steve Chrisanthou, who produced many of the songs on her debut album, which has sold four million copies worldwide. Bringing together a new band of musicians, Bailey Rae recorded the album mainly in Leeds and Manchester, England. Her voice, always an expressive and soulful instrument, resonates with a poignant and newfound depth on The Sea. Loss and grief are recurring themes yet a sense of beauty and wonder ultimately radiates from the album's dark corners. read more..

Sentimental Melodies by S. D. Smith
Corinne Bailey Rae is one the artist I've waiting to hear from in recent years. I absolutely think this CD was worth waiting for. She proves you don't have to complicate your sound and try to reach every octave in order to please an audience. Her music is simple, soothing and full of emotion. This is the kind of CD you listen to when you're taking a long drive because it takes you through every emotion and it's easy on the ear. These are my favorite tracks: Closer, Feels like the first time, I'll do it all again, Love's on its way and I would like to call it beauty.
